Verification Planning & Strategy
- Develop, maintain, and update the Verification & Validation (V&V) plan in alignment with program goals and relevant industry standards (e.g., DO-160, DO-178/254, MIL-STD, ARP4754)
- Identify appropriate verification methods—including analysis, inspection, demonstration, and testing—and assign them to system and component requirements
- Participate in requirements reviews to ensure they are clear, testable, and traceable throughout the V&V process
Test Development & Execution
- Design detailed test procedures, define test cases, and establish pass/fail criteria
- Lead or assist in testing at the component, subsystem, and system levels, covering laboratory, bench, environmental, and integration activities
- Coordinate test setup, instrumentation, and configuration with laboratory and test engineering teams
- Ensure proper configuration management of all test hardware, software, and documentation
Data Analysis & Reporting
- Examine test results, generate comprehensive test reports, and document anomalies or deviations from expected performance
- Collaborate with engineering teams to resolve issues, plan retests, and achieve verification closure
- Maintain traceability and evidence of compliance in requirements management systems (e.g., DOORS, RV&S, 3DX)
Systems & Requirements Integration
- Maintain full traceability of requirements throughout the verification lifecycle
- Support technical reviews such as PDR, CDR, TRR, and qualification reviews
- Assess the impact of requirement changes on V&V activities, schedule, and re-verification needs
- Contribute to process improvement initiatives, enhancing V&V methodologies, tools, and workflows
